picked up a Mr. Gasket 160 degree thermostat locally as that is the only one they had and am very confused as it says it works for pretty much every year other than 96-97. The part # is 4363 and I was wondering why it would be different for those years? will it work anyway? i'm trying to put it on a 96.

96-97 year of what model? I havent seen a sbc thermostat that wouldnt interchange.
The LT1 t-stat is different than a SBC t-stat, but to the best of my knowledge any LT1 t-stat should interchange fine.
I went with a Hypertech 160* t-stat (Part #1008) on my '94 Z. I've got one laying around for the SS but I've never pulled the one in my SS to see what temp it is, as my car stays plenty cool (fan temps have been tuned to kick on earlier)

I have an Autozone 160 degree part #15206 in my 96 with no problems. A normal sbc won't work in and LT1 but I don't see why any of the LT1 tstats wouldn't interchange. Here's a good description of the differences between an sbc vs. LT1 thermostat.http://shbox.com/1/tstat.jpg
